Discover Muar: The Hidden Gem of Malaysia

Welcome to Muar, a picturesque town in Johor, Malaysia, often overshadowed by its more famous neighbors. Yet, those who venture to this hidden gem are rewarded with a rich tapestry of culture, history, and a feast for the senses. Known affectionately as the Royal Town of Johor, Muar is a place where tradition and modernity blend seamlessly, offering something for every traveler.

A Culinary Adventure in Muar

Muar’s culinary scene is a reflection of its cultural diversity. The town is renowned for its tantalizing street food and traditional Malay dishes, with Mee Bandung Muar topping the list of must-try foods. This local delicacy, rich in flavor and history, is a testament to Muar’s unique culinary heritage.

For those in pursuit of the perfect brew, the Muar’s coffee shops offer an authentic experience, serving up Malaysia’s traditional kopi in rustic and atmospheric settings.

Exploring the Cultural Legacies

Stepping into Muar is like walking through a living museum, with its well-preserved historical buildings and sites. The Sultan Ibrahim Jamek Mosque, with its majestic architecture, stands as a symbol of Muar’s rich Islamic heritage. Meanwhile, the Palace of Muar offers a glimpse into the royal lineage and historical prominence of the town.

Muar’s contribution to Malaysia’s independence is commemorated in its vibrant street art and murals, particularly along Maharani Mural Lane, which tells the town’s story through colorful and captivating artworks.

Nature’s Retreat: Muar’s Outdoor Escapades

For those seeking tranquility and a dose of nature, Muar will not disappoint. Parit Jawa, a serene coastal fishing village, is perfect for birdwatching enthusiasts aiming to catch a glimpse of migratory birds. Nearby, Tanjung Emas Park serves as a lush escape by the Muar River, ideal for leisurely strolls and capturing scenic sunsets that paint the sky.

Adventurous souls can venture to Gunung Ledang, also known as Mount Ophir, for a challenging hike. Offering panoramic views from the summit, it’s a rewarding experience for those who make the journey.

Practical Travel Tips for Muar Visitors

Traveling to Muar is an adventure in itself. The town is easily accessible by road from major cities in Malaysia, offering a scenic route that promises to be as enjoyable as the destination. Once in Muar, public transport options such as buses and taxis are available, but exploring by foot or bicycle offers the most immersive experience.

For international visitors, English is widely understood, but learning a few phrases in Malay can enhance your interactions with locals. Additionally, Malaysia’s tropical climate means lightweight clothing is a must, alongside sunscreen and insect repellent for those outdoor adventures.

Quintessential Experiences in Muar: A Must-Do List

Muar, with its rich tapestry of cultural, culinary, and natural attractions, offers visitors a plethora of quintessential experiences. Here are some you shouldn’t miss:

  • Feast on Local Delights: No visit to Muar is complete without indulging in local specialties such as Mee Bandung Muar and Otak-otak. Be sure to dive into the bustling street food scene for an authentic taste of local flavors.
  • Explore Natural Beauty: Whether it’s bird watching at Parit Jawa or hiking up Gunung Ledang, Muar offers outdoor enthusiasts a variety of natural landscapes to explore.
  • Witness Local Festivals: Plan your visit around local festivals like the Pasir Gudang World Kite Festival to experience the town’s vibrant culture and community spirit.
  • Stroll through History: The historical streets of Muar, lined with pre-war buildings and vibrant street art, offer a glimpse into the town’s rich heritage. Don’t miss the chance to explore Maharani Mural Lane and the Muar Cultural Walk.

Getting the Most Out of Your Muar Adventure

To ensure an unforgettable experience in Muar, keep these practical tips in mind:

  • Best Time to Visit: The ideal time to explore Muar is between the months of May to September when the weather is relatively dry and pleasant for outdoor activities.
  • Transportation: Renting a car or using local taxis are convenient ways to navigate Muar, offering the flexibility to explore at your own pace.
  • Cultural Etiquette: Muar’s locals are warm and welcoming. A simple greeting in Malay and respect for local customs will enhance your interaction with them.
